Hi there,

I think that there may have been a regression in your latest
beta release.

I'm using 1.4.0 beta3 on WinXP and I think that the pg_dump.exe
executable is not being included in the backup command string -
i.e. all the other options and flags appear in the error message,
but not the command name itself.

Please excuse me, if you are already aware of this, or this
is a duplicate bug report.
